摘要:
定义静态原则: 什么时候定义静态变量:对象中出现共享数据时,该数据被static所修饰。如国家 什么时候定义静态方法:当功能内部没有访问到非静态数据时,该方法可以定义成静态的 工具类的例子: 我们把共性的方法进行抽取封装,作为工具类Tools,工具类一般用static修饰,直接用类调用。这样可以节省 阅读全文
posted @ 2017-11-29 17:31 毕加索的ma 阅读(1085) 评论(0) 推荐(0)
|
|||
|
摘要:
定义静态原则: 什么时候定义静态变量:对象中出现共享数据时,该数据被static所修饰。如国家 什么时候定义静态方法:当功能内部没有访问到非静态数据时,该方法可以定义成静态的 工具类的例子: 我们把共性的方法进行抽取封装,作为工具类Tools,工具类一般用static修饰,直接用类调用。这样可以节省 阅读全文
posted @ 2017-11-29 17:31 毕加索的ma 阅读(1085) 评论(0) 推荐(0)
摘要:
static作用: 用来修饰函数成员,成员变量和成员函数。类对象的属性都一致且能共享,比如国籍,这就能用static修饰,name不能共享,因为每个人都有自己的名字。 特有内容(name)随着对象存储,放在堆内存中,共性内容(国籍)随着类存储,放在共享区 static的特点: 1.随着类的加载而加载 阅读全文
posted @ 2017-11-29 15:33 毕加索的ma 阅读(326) 评论(0) 推荐(0) |
|||